I would like to put a picture on my Seti@home graphics when I bring up the graphics. I've tried following the directions on your website, but the graphics that I choose doesn't come up. Can you help me on this problem?

OK, after you set the image on the website, did you update BOINC so it knew about it as well? To do so, open BOINC Manager->Advanced view->Projects tab, select Seti@Home and click the Update button.

That will download the new preferences from the website into BOINC.
But even then it may need an exit and restart of BOINC, or a new Seti task to start up, before the image is showing.

There is no "Advanced Tab".

There is an Advanced view in contrast to Simple view.

There is an Advanced menu item in advanced view.

There is an Projects tab in advanced view, as Ageless said.
